About Central Visitation Program
Central Visitation Program's mission is to enhance relationships between children and parents of low income families by providing supervised visitation, exchanges, and parenting support. The program was founded in 1993 by family law attorneys and members of Central Presbyterian Church to aid low income families who could not afford the high cost of supervised parenting time. What Is the Cost of Living Near Denver?

Understanding the cost of living near Denver is key to truly evaluating a salary offer or your current compensation at Central Visitation Program.
Denver's Cost of Living Index is approximately 112.1 (12.1% more expensive than US average; 6.5% more than CO average). Housing costs are the primary driver above US average, high demand, vibrant city. Light Rail/Bus (RTD). When planning your budget based on a salary from Central Visitation Program, consider these typical monthly expenses:
Expense Category Estimated Monthly Cost Key Considerations / Notes
Housing (1-BR Apt Rent) $1,600 - $2,400+ A significant portion of Central Visitation Program salary. Location choices impact this heavily.
Utilities (Basic) $130 - $220 Electricity, Heating, Cooling, Water etc.
Public Transportation $114 (RTD monthly regional pass) Essential for most commuters; car ownership is costly.
Groceries (Single Person) $420 - $620 Can be higher with more dining out or specialty stores.
Personal & Leisure $400 - $750+ Dining out, entertainment, shopping. Highly variable.
Healthcare (Individual) $380 - $700+ Varies significantly by plan & employer contribution.
Subtotal (Excluding Taxes) $3,044 - $4,694+ This subtotal does not include income taxes (federal, state, local), which can significantly impact your take-home pay.
